PRAGUE, PILSEN AND KUTNA HORA

Welcome to Prague, a hundred-spired city where history meets you in every path and beer is liquid gold. From the 30 years of war, to the dark years of Nazi and Soviet occupation, Prague has some of the most interesting history in Europe and a great nightlife. Our tours take you through the streets and show you what makes Prague great.

Kutná Hora is one of the most popular destinations in the Czech republic due to its amazing collection of historic buildings, including the ghoulish Sedlec Ossuary, the Gothic masterpiece of St Barbara’s Church and the splendour of the Italian Court.

During a visit to the traditional Pilsen Brewery you will be introduced to the history and intricacies of beer brewing. This beer became the symbol of the Czech art of how to brew fine beer. After a visit to the Brewery you can go for a walk in the city centre, then have lunch in a local beer restaurant. Other sites worth seeing in the town are The Great Synagogue and Underground Pilsen – the old passageways below the city.
